detect_package_manager; | |
#Step 1: Update system for latest packages | |
$package_manager -y update | |
#Step 2: Install dependencies | |
$package_manager -y install libssl-dev git-core pkg-config pkgconfig build-essential curl gcc g++ libxml2-dev | |
#Step 3: Install nvm (Node version manager) and node v0.6.19 | |
git clone git://github.com/creationix/nvm.git ~/.nvm | |
echo '. ~/.nvm/nvm.sh' >> ~/.bashrc && . ~/.bashrc | |
nvm install v0.6.19 | |
nvm use v0.6.19 | |
#Step 4: Clone CLoud9 repo | |
git clone git://github.com/ashwin-kumar/Cloud9.git ~/.cloud9 | |
#Step 5: Add alias to .bashrc | |
echo 'alias cloud9=~/.nvm/v0.6.19/bin/node ~/.cloud9/server.js -w' >> ~/.bashrc && . ~/.bashrc | |
#Step 6: Install, if any, missing node modules | |
`cd ~/.cloud9 && npm install` | |
function detect_package_manager { | |
if [ $((`which yum | wc -l`)) -gt 0 ]; then | |
package_manager="yum" | |
else | |
package_manager="apt-get" | |
fi | |
} |
